开发者社区 > 数据库 > 数据仓库 > 正文

云数据仓库ADB一个库整体备份到另一个库有什么方案?

云数据仓库ADB一个库整体备份到另一个库有什么方案?

展开
收起
嘟嘟嘟嘟嘟嘟 2024-04-24 08:17:59 39 0
1 条回答
写回答
取消 提交回答
  • ADB MySQL数据库进行一个库整体备份到另一个库的操作,可以采用以下方案:
    方案一:通过克隆备份集至新集群
    您可利用ADB MySQL已有的备份集,将备份数据直接克隆到一个新的集群中。具体步骤如下:

    登录阿里云管理控制台,进入ADB MySQL版服务。
    寻找并选择需要备份数据来源的集群及其对应的备份集。
    执行克隆操作,将该备份集的数据复制到新建的目标集群。

    详细操作指引请参阅官方文档:克隆集群
    方案二:使用外表功能迁移数据
    此方法分为两步进行:
    第一步:导出数据至OSS

    创建ADB MySQL外表,指向待备份的数据库或表。
    使用外表功能将数据导出至阿里云对象存储服务(OSS)。

    具体操作指南请参考:通过外表导出数据至OSS
    第二步:从OSS导入数据至目标库

    在目标ADB MySQL集群中创建指向OSS中备份数据的外表。
    使用外表功能将OSS中的数据导入到目标集群的相应数据库或表。

    详细步骤请查阅:通过外表导入OSS数据至数仓版
    方案三:利用DataWorks数据集成
    如果您熟悉阿里云DataWorks,可以选择使用其数据集成功能进行迁移:

    在DataWorks工作空间中创建数据同步任务,设置源数据为待备份的ADB MySQL库,目标数据为新集群。
    配置任务的读写参数及数据过滤条件(如有需要)。
    启动数据同步任务,实现从源库到目标库的数据迁移。

    DataWorks支持的数据源与读写能力详情请参阅:支持的数据源与读写能力
    综上所述,您可以根据实际需求、数据量大小以及对工具的熟悉程度,选择适合自己的方案来实现ADB MySQL一个库整体备份到另一个库的操作。

    此回答整理自钉群“云数据仓库ADB-开发者群”

    2024-04-24 15:16:03
    赞同 展开评论 打赏

阿里云自主研发的云原生数据仓库,具有高并发读写、低峰谷读写、弹性扩展、安全可靠等特性,可支持PB级别数据存储,可广泛应用于BI、机器学习、实时分析、数据挖掘等场景。包含AnalyticDB MySQL版、AnalyticDB PostgreSQL 版。

相关产品

  • 云原生数据仓库 AnalyticDB PostgreSQL版
  • 热门讨论

    热门文章

    相关电子书

    更多
    基于阿里云MaxCompute 构建企业云数据仓库CDW的最佳实践建议 立即下载
    PostgresChina2018_陶征霖_新一代数据仓库OushuDB架构剖析 立即下载
    MaxCompute数据仓库数据转换实践 立即下载